As the school year draws to a close, students and family at Davenport School of the Arts are staying engaged with exciting end-of-year activities and academic accomplishments. The campus recently celebrated Teacher Appreciation Week with community appreciation activities recognizing staff dedication. Families are also prepared for Magnet and Choice school announcements later this month. The school also is gearing up for the last weeks of classes, performances and early dismissal activities scheduled for late May.
Q1. Why is Davenport School Of The Arts in Davenport, Florida so special?
Ans. Davenport School Of The Arts is a school in Davenport, Florida that combines academics and creative arts programs where students can explore their artistic skills while receiving classroom instruction.
Q2. What are some creative things to do at Davenport School Of The Arts in Davenport, FL?
Ans. Davenport School of The Arts in Davenport, FL offers students an opportunity to engage in music, visual arts, dance, theater and other creative activities year-round.
Q3. How does the Davenport School Of The Arts in Davenport, Florida foster student expression?
Ans. The Davenport School Of The Arts gives students the opportunity to showcase their talents through performances, projects and school events to stimulate creativity in Davenport, Florida.
Q4. Is there a performance/art event at Davenport School Of The Arts?
Ans. Yes, Davenport School Of The Arts in Davenport, Florida conducts many performances, exhibitions and special events where students are able to present their artistic work for family and the community.
Q5. How does Davenport School Of The Arts, Davenport, FL foster a culture of engagement?
Ans. The Davenport School Of The Arts in Davenport, FL uses creative teaching techniques and hands-on activities to make learning entertaining and engaging for students.
